Title :
Study on Modeling of Multi-harmonic Sources in AC/DC Hybrid Transmission System

Abstract :
The paper presents a modulation and iterative harmonic analysis method, which can be used for modeling the multi-harmonic sources in AC/DC hybrid transmission system. Based on the detailed nonlinear mathematical model the fast and separate calculation of harmonics in AC and DC networks can be implemented, and the generation mechanism of harmonics and interaction process of harmonics in AC and DC networks is analyzed. The fact that harmonic analytical calculation accord with the detailed digital simulation proves the proposed modeling method is valid
